示例#1
0
        private void BindDigitalGoods()
        {
            IList <OrderItemDigitalGood> digitalGoodsCollection = GetDigitalGoods();

            if (digitalGoodsCollection.Count > 0)
            {
                DigitalGoodsGrid.DataSource = GetDigitalGoods();
                DigitalGoodsGrid.DataBind();
            }
        }
 protected void Page_PreRender(object sender, EventArgs e)
 {
     if (this.Order != null)
     {
         IList <OrderItemDigitalGood> digitalGoodsCollection = GetDigitalGoods(this.Order);
         if (digitalGoodsCollection.Count > 0)
         {
             DigitalGoodsPanel.Visible   = true;
             DigitalGoodsGrid.DataSource = digitalGoodsCollection;
             DigitalGoodsGrid.DataBind();
         }
     }
 }
示例#3
0
 protected void Page_Load(object sender, System.EventArgs e)
 {
     _ReadmeId = AlwaysConvert.ToInt(Request.QueryString["ReadmeId"]);
     _Readme   = ReadmeDataSource.Load(_ReadmeId);
     if (_Readme == null)
     {
         Response.Redirect("Default.aspx");
     }
     if (!Page.IsPostBack)
     {
         DisplayName.Text = _Readme.DisplayName;
         IsHtml.Checked   = _Readme.IsHTML;
         ReadmeText.Text  = _Readme.ReadmeText;
     }
     DigitalGoodsGrid.DataSource = _Readme.DigitalGoods;
     DigitalGoodsGrid.DataBind();
     Caption.Text = string.Format(Caption.Text, _Readme.DisplayName);
     AbleCommerce.Code.PageHelper.SetHtmlEditor(ReadmeText, HtmlButton);
 }
示例#4
0
 protected void BindDigitalGoodsGrid()
 {
     DigitalGoodsGrid.DataSource = ProductDigitalGoodDataSource.LoadForVariant(this.ProductId, string.Empty);
     DigitalGoodsGrid.DataBind();
 }
 protected void BindDigitalGoodsGrid()
 {
     DigitalGoodsGrid.DataSource = GetDigitalGoods();
     DigitalGoodsGrid.DataBind();
 }